Canal Creek
Canal Creek is a stream in Polk, North Carolina. Canal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Mill Spring, as well as near Beulah.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Columbus is a town and the county seat of Polk County, North Carolina, United States. The population was 1,060 at the 2020 census. Columbus is situated 4½ miles southwest of Canal Creek.
